How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Canoga Park?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Canoga Park Studio Apartments | $1,996 | $1,198 | $5,045 |
Canoga Park 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,488 | $1,550 | $5,333 |
Canoga Park 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,245 | $1,995 | $10,000+ |
Canoga Park 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,994 | $2,762 | $6,479 |
Canoga Park 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,367 | $2,950 | $3,995 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Pet Friendly Canoga Park Apartments
What is the Cheapest Pet Friendly apartment in Canoga Park?
Currently the most affordable Pet Friendly Apartment in Canoga Park is at Alura listed at $1,984.
How much is the average rent for a Pet Friendly Canoga Park Apartment?
The average rent for a Pet Friendly Apartment in Canoga Park is $3,627.
What is the largest Pet Friendly Canoga Park Apartment for rent?
Today's Pet Friendly apartment with the most square footage in Canoga Park is a 2,356 square feet unit starting from $2,247 at Vela on Ox.
What is the average size for Canoga Park Pet Friendly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Pet Friendly rental in Canoga Park is currently at 680 sq ft.
